Index of Deewar (1975): Ultimate Guide to Yash Chopra’s Masterpiece
Deewaar (transl. "The Wall") is a 1975 Indian action crime drama that tells the story of two impoverished brothers, Vijay and Ravi Verma. After their family is betrayed by their father's idealism, they struggle to survive on the harsh streets of Mumbai. They grow up to follow wildly different paths, with Vijay (played by ) becoming a powerful and wealthy smuggler, while Ravi (played by Shashi Kapoor ) becomes an upright police officer tasked with bringing his own brother to justice. The film explores their deteriorating relationship and the ultimate breakdown of their family, driven by the conflicting ideologies of law, crime, and morality.
